Understanding This Accounts Receivable Legal Service

This service covers communication with debtors, demand letters, negotiation, and, when necessary, litigation to recover unpaid balances.

We tailor the approach to your business, balancing assertive collection with compliance with applicable laws, including the Fair Debt Collection Practices Act and California’s Rosenthal Act.

Key Terms and Glossary

Understanding these terms helps you navigate the collections process and communicate clearly with your attorney.

Accounts Receivable

Money owed to a business by its customers for goods or services delivered.

Settlement Offer

A proposed agreement to resolve the debt for a specified amount, often to avoid further litigation.

Statute of Limitations

A time limit within which a creditor must sue to recover a debt, varying by debt type and location.

Collections Agency

A third-party firm hired to pursue unpaid accounts on behalf of the creditor, subject to state and federal laws.

Legal Process at Our Firm

Our process combines documented evidence, negotiated settlements, and, if needed, filings in California courts to recover funds while protecting your interests.

Legal Process Step 1

Evaluate debt and gather supporting documents to establish the claim and plan next steps.

Debt Verification

We verify the debt and confirm all terms with the debtor.

Demand Letter

A formal demand letter is sent outlining the owed amount and required payment.

Legal Process Step 2

Attempt negotiation or mediation to reach an agreeable payment plan.

Negotiation

We negotiate on your behalf to secure favorable terms.

Mediation

Mediation can resolve disputes without court action.

Legal Process Step 3

If needed, file a lawsuit and pursue enforcement to recover the debt.

Filing

We file the complaint with the court and serve the debtor.

Enforcement

We pursue enforcement measures to collect the judgment where possible.
